Nursing Manager Jobs in Ann Arbor, MI

A Nursing Manager is a critical healthcare professional who oversees the operations of a specific department or unit within a healthcare facility, such as a hospital or nursing home. They handle staffing, budgeting, patient care standards, performance evaluations, and policy development and implementation. A Nursing Manager ensures the quality of patient care, promotes staff development, and adheres to regulatory and compliance rules. They must be proficient in communication, leadership, decision-making, problem-solving, and critical thinking. They should also demonstrate expertise in clinical skills relevant to their unit.

To become a Nursing Manager, one typically needs a Bachelor of Science in Nursing (BSN) or a Master of Science in Nursing (MSN), along with relevant certifications like the Certified Nurse Manager and Leader (CNML) or the Nurse Executive-Board Certified (NE-BC) credential. Prior to becoming a Nursing Manager, an individual might serve in roles such as a Registered Nurse, Charge Nurse, or Clinical Nurse Specialist. These roles provide the necessary clinical experience and leadership skills required for the complex responsibilities a Nursing Manager undertakes.
